Перейти к основному содержимому

Mattermost

Mattermost — мессенджер, который используется в качестве внутреннего чата в организациях и компаниях. Он позволяет создавать группы и каналы, обмениваться файлами и настраивать различные интеграции.

Чтобы опубликовать бота в Mattermost:

  1. Добавьте бота в Mattermost.
  2. Подключите бота к JAICP.
  3. Протестируйте бота.

Добавление бота в Mattermost

  1. Создайте аккаунт бота в Mattermost.
  2. Во время создания аккаунта вы получите токен бота. Сохраните токен, он нужен для подключения бота к JAICP.
  3. Добавьте бота в вашу команду.

Подключение бота к JAICP

  1. Перейдите в JAICP.

  2. На панели управления выберите Каналы → Входящие → Подключить канал.

  3. В разделе Мессенджеры и соцсети выберите Mattermost.

  4. Заполните настройки канала:

    • Название — укажите название входящего канала.

    • Токен — вставьте токен, который вы получили при добавлении бота в Mattermost.

    • Хост — укажите имя хоста, на котором установлен Mattermost. Например: mattermost.example.com.

    • Ветка — укажите ветку проекта, которую вы хотите развернуть в канал. По умолчанию: master. Вы также можете выбрать Git-тег или ввести хеш конкретного коммита.

    • Оператор — выберите операторский канал или оставьте поле пустым.

    • Публикация — выберите способ публикации проекта:

      • Автоматически после каждого сохранения изменений в проект.
      • Вручную с помощью кнопки Опубликовать в строке с описанием канала.
      предупреждение

      Публикацию сценария нужно выполнять перед запуском бота. На этом этапе происходит сборка бота, проверка синтаксиса сценариев и скриптов, а также проверка прохождения тестов.

  5. Нажмите Создать.

  6. Дождитесь публикации бота или опубликуйте бота вручную.

Тестирование бота

  1. Добавьте бота в канал или группу. Также вы можете общаться с ботом в личных сообщениях.
  2. Отправьте активационную фразу, предусмотренную вашим сценарием. После этого должен начаться ваш диалог с ботом.

Пишите, я помогу!

Пишите, я помогу!

База знаний по документации